Much of what is … Nettet21. apr. 2024 · Audio production and, in particular, the radiophonic industry face serious challenges. Out of all media, it appears that the radio has been harmed the most because, thanks to the Internet, the press and the television have owned ubiquity and instantaneity, two characteristics that until not so long ago were exclusive to the radio.

Nettet6. jan. 2012 · The instantaneity of ubiquity results in the atopia of a singular interface. After the spatial and temporal distances, speed distance obliterates the notion of physical dimension. Speed suddenly becomes a primal dimension that defies all temporal and physical measurements.
